Biochar is a solid material obtained from the carbonization or thermochemical conversion of biomass in an oxygenlimited environment in more technical terms, biochar is produced by thermal decomposition of organic material biomass such as wood, manure or leaves under limited supply of oxygen o2, and at relatively low temperatures biochar has been touted as a promising sorbent for the removal of inorganic contaminants, such as uranium u, from water. The synthesis of magnetic biochar by coprecipitation involves the dispersion of biochar into a solution containing transition metals, followed by the addition of sodium hydroxide or ammonium hydroxide solution at a certain temperature, and the subsequent stirring of the mixture for a period of time at ph 9 11. To optimize the soil fertility benefits of biochar, it should be produced at temperatures between 300 and 550 c, the char particles should be reduced in size, and they should be composted with nutrient rich biomass, or oxidized with a light acid wash to maximize cec and charged with mineral fertilizers. Biochar is a finegrained, carbonrich, porous product produced from agricultural, industrial, urban, and animal waste by pyrolysis at a temperature 350600 c in the absence of oxygen.
